Treating Hot Spots on Your Pet Dog



You should see your vet for an exam as soon as you discover any type of problem in your dog’s skin, or if your pet starts to excessively scratch, lick and/or chew areas on his hair. Your vet will try to identify the root cause of hot spots. Whether it is a flea allergic reaction, an anal gland infection or tension, the underlying issue requires to be looked after. Your veterinarian will certainly suggest the care and also medicines needed to make your canine a lot more comfortable and enable the hot spots on your dogs to heal. This may consist of the use of an Elizabethan collar to maintain your pet dog from biting as well as licking existing sores.

Therapy may likewise include the following:

  • Shaving of the hair surrounding the sore, which permits air as well as medication to reach the wound
  • Cleaning the hot spot with a non-irritating remedy
  • Antibiotics as well as painkillers
  • Drug to prevent and also treat parasites
  • Well balanced diet regimen to assist preserve healthy and balanced skin and layer
  • Dietary supplement including important fatty acids
  • Antihistamines or corticosteroids to manage itching
  • Hypoallergenic diet for food allergies
Preventing Locations
  • Make sure your pet is brushed regularly, and also you may choose to keep your pet dog’s hair clipped short, particularly during warmer months.
  • Follow a strict flea control program as recommended by your veterinarian.
  • To maintain boredom and also anxiety away, ensure your dog gets adequate workout as well as playtime with his human family or canine buddies.

Treating Mange on Dogs

Take your pet dog to a vet, who will do a physical examination, take a look at skin scrapings, and utilize a microscope to validate the existence of mange mites. Due to the fact that mange termites can be difficult to identify when they are buried deep under a pet dog’s skin, your vet may depend upon clinical signs or your fur baby’s history to develop a conclusive medical diagnosis.

Medication may be administered orally or topically through injection, shampoo, or dip, depending upon the sort of mange and the type of canine. Secondary skin infections in certain afflicted pet dogs may demand specialised treatment. Skin scrapes should be carried out every two weeks as part of the treatment.




Please keep in mind that many skin treatments can be damaging to canines, so consult your veterinarian before starting any mange treatment plan.

Preventing Mange on Dogs

If your dog has sarcoptic mange, you must totally clean or replace his bedding and collar, in addition to treat other animals with whom your pet comes into touch. If you think a next-door neighbor’s pet dog is ill, keep your pets away to prevent the disease from spreading. To guarantee that the termites have actually been removed, take your dog to the veterinarian regularly, as recommended for skin scrapes.

Ways to Stop Dental Diseases in Dogs

Offer your pooch treats that are specifically created to keep canine teeth healthy, and ask your vet about a specially developed dry food that can decrease the development of plaque and tartar.

Chew toys are also a fantastic method to please your dog’s natural desire to munch while making his/her teeth strong. Gnawing on a chew toy can help massage the gums and keep teeth clean by scraping away soft tartar, plus it likewise minimizes your canine’s total stress level and avoids dullness. Ask your vet to advise toxin-free rawhide, nylon and rubber chew toys.




Signs of Eye Infection in Pet Dogs

If your fur baby has the following signs, there may be something wrong with their eyes and you should contact your veterinarian:

  • Tearing and/or tear-stained hair
  • Discharge and crusty gunk
  • Unequal pupil size
  • Red or white eyelid linings
  • Cloudiness or change in eye color
  • Visible 3rd eyelid
  • Closed eye(s).

Identifying an Ear Infection in Canines

It can be hard for caught up debris or water inside a canine’s ear to be released, making it rather easy for canines to get ear diseases. Make sure you are frequently examining your pet’s ears for odor, swelling, discharge or any other signs of infection. If your dog has any of the symptoms shown below, visit your vet as soon as you can.

  • Ear scratching
  • Ear swelling
  • Ear smell
  • Release that is brown, bloody or yellow
  • Crusted or scabby skin surrounding the ear flap
  • Loss of hair around the ear
  • Redness surrounding ear
  • Loss of balance
  • Loss of hearing
  • Cleaning their ear on the ground
  • Unusual head shaking or head tilt
  • Strolling in circles




Helping Canines with Delicate Feet

A lot of dog’s hate getting their feet and nails touched, so it’s recommended to get your dog used to it prior to clipping their nails (ideally, starting when they are a pup). Rub your hand up and down their leg and carefully push down on every toe. Do not forget to provide lots of praise and even treats. Doing this everyday for a week will have them feeling more comfortable when they get their nails trimmed. Another fantastic tip is tiring your dog out before starting the nail cutting.

Treating Wounds in Pet Dogs

It’s fairly common for pet dogs to get cuts or wounds from accidentally trotting on debris, glass, or other foreign things. Little wounds under half an inch can be cleaned with antibacterial wash and after that covered with a light plaster. Whilst much deeper cuts may require veterinary care.
